Unbeknownst to many people, copy editors do much more than simply check for typographical errors — they are in charge of refining your prose, all the while ensuring that your manuscript remains consistent and strong. They're the best of both worlds, fixing mechanical inconsistencies in your manuscript and strengthening your sentences for greater meaning at the same time.
